Must admit I felt a little sheepish doing it as I think this whole online petition/crowd funding business is a bit ridiculous (which is why I didn't donate to Chippy's Buy Me a Pint crowdfunding appeal).

However I do think it's important that there is an independent investigation into how these owner tests are carried out because this one seemed to highlight weaknesses in the current system.

1) Remit - The blaze of publicity surrounding this takeover seemed to open up the remit of the test to a wider analysis of whether these were the right owners for a PL club and not following the clear specs set out in the PL rules and regulations

2) Conflict of Interest - Once this was no longer a case of - are the proposed controllers fit and proper persons according to the definitions indicated, then the fact that the body doing the investigation is made up of the clubs in the league provides a possibility of a conflict of interest. I realise that this goes on in many sports (Major League baseball being a prime case where owners decide on new franchises and proposed franchise moves).

I don't have a problem with them widening the remit of the fit and proper persons test but they need to be consistent and it needs to be done by an independent organisation.
